Here are the specifications:
1/2 inch, 3 chip Progressive Scan CCD
CCD outputs all pixels at up to 1/60 second for blur free capture of fast moving images.
High Quality Image
- High Signal To Noise Ratio: 58dB
- Low Smear
- High Sensitity: 2,000 lux at F5.6
- High Horizontal Resolution: 700 TV lines
Square Pixels
- You don't need to adjust the aspect ratio when useing with a computer, or image processor.
VGA Compatible
- Supports VGA (640x480)
- Supports output of 60 frames per second non-interlaced.
Broad Exposure Control
- AGC control
- CCD Iris controls
- Can set shutter speed to the equivalent of up to 4 aperture stops
Wide Range Of Electronic Shutter Modes
- Flickerless Mode: Prevents image flickering under fluroescent lighting.
- Clear Scan Mode: Prevents horizontal stripes or distortion.
- Externally-Triggered Shutter: Used to capture a flickerless fast moving image.
Freeze Function
- Moving image can be captured as a still image in the cameras built in memory.
RS-232C Interface
- Can be controlled by a computer via an RS-232C interface (Not Inclucded).
Camera Specifications:
Optical/CCD:
- Pickup device 1/2-inch CCD
- Interline transfer type
- 659(Horizontal) x 494(Vertical) effective picture elements
- 1/2 inch bayonet type lens mount
Video Formats:
- Internal/exteranl (VBS, BS, SyNC, HD/Vd) synchronization, auto switching
- NTSC standard format:
--> 525 lines
--> 2:1 interlace
--> 15.734 kHz Horizontal scanning frequency
--> 59.94 Hz Vertical scanning frequency
- VGA format:
--> 640x480
--> 60 frames per second
--> non-interlaced
- Gain Control:
--> AGC
--> 0 to 18 dB (adjustable in 1dB increments)
- White balancing:
--> Automatic
--> Manual: Red & Green individually adjustable
--> ATW
- Electronic shutter speed:
--> Step mode: adjustable range from 1/10,000 of a second to 8 seconds
--> Variable mode: adjustable range from 1 to 255 frame and 262/525H to 1/525H
- External trigger shutter:
--> On/off
- Gamma compensation:
--> On/off
- Color temperature:
--> 3200K/5600K
- Freeze control:
--> Internal Control/External Control
Video Output Signals:
- Composite: 1 Vp-p, 75 ohms
- RGB: 0.7 Vp-p, 75 ohms
- Y/C: 1 Vp-p, same level as VBS chroma, 75 ohms
- SYNC/HD/VD: 2 Vp-p, 75 ohms
- WEN: 5 Vp-p High Impedance
External Sync Input:
- VBS/BS/SYNC/HD/VD
--> VBS 1 Vp-p or Burst 0.3Vp-p
--> SYNC 0.3Vp-p
--> HD/VD 4 Vp-p, 75 ohms
External Trigger Input:
- Trigger pulse
--> Low level: 0 - 0.5 V
--> High level: 4.5 - 5 V High impedance
Input/Output Connectors:
- Video Out: BNC type, 75 ohms, unbalanced
- External Control: BNC type, 75 ohms unbalanced
- DC In/VBS: 12pin
- Remote: mini-DIN 8-pin
- RGB/SYNC: D-sub 9-pin
- Lens: 6-pin connector for 2/3 inch lens
- CCU: 20-pin
Miscellaneous:
- Power 12 VDC via camera adaptor
- 11.5 W Power Consumption
- Operating Temperature: 23 to 113 degrees F (-5 to 45 degrees C)
- Transport/Storage Temerature: -4 to 140 degrees F (-20 to 60 degrees C)
- Operating Humidity: 20% to 80% (no condensation allowed)
- Transport/Storage Humidity: 20% to 90% (no condensation allowed)
- Dimensions: in inches -> 3 1/8W x 2 7/8H x 5 3/4L in mm -> 79W x 72H x 145L
- Weight: 1 3/4 lbs. / 790 grams
